Could you please look at porting the code to the new Arduino R4 UNOs? They use a different chip (Renesas RA4M1 (Arm® Cortex®-M4)), and I cannot get SDI-12 code to compile for those board definitions.
Reading the preceding posts, I saw you use a software UART for the communication. The R4 UNO has 2 hardware UARTS, but another plus is that the built-in softwareSerial library supports customizable parity, stop and data bits. We were able to configure a couple of new ultrasonic water flow sensors with UART output available from Mouser and Digikey for around $30 to $60 each. This promises to be a huge improvement for our remote instruments that always required cleaning the Hall effect flow sensors due to debris clogging them. Neither has Arduino support yet, but we were able to reverse engineer some of the python code of one of the evaluation kits and get them to work with Arduino R3 and R4 UNOs. I would be happy to share our research and product links.
